OverviewAutism & Evolutionspirit, science & fairy tales Autism & Evolution presents a unique perspective that pushes the boundaries of accepted beliefs, including the current medical-model of autism. When seen in the light of evolution, autism makes a great deal of sense. Indeed, I propose that autistics are the forerunners of evolution, and that autism is a higher ability that's simply misunderstood. I re-imagine evolution from a cellular perspective, as I straddle the arenas of Spirit and Science. So, you'll see words like cells, DNA, the limbic system and hormones mingling with beliefs, chakras, fear and love, as I reveal the exquisite plan of evolution that's bringing liberation to autistics; and, indeed, to us all. In a delightful twist, I've employed some of your favourite fairy tale characters to reveal their profound secrets that align beautifully with evolution and autism. I see patterns and join dots across many genres. That's my gift. I feel certain that you too will see the patterns as I present my findings in this book. You may even wonder how you missed them previously. I started this book two years after the aspergers diagnosis that tipped my world upside down and shattered my identity. I had no idea it would lead me to the understanding that there's nothing wrong with me. It's my fervent hope that this book will help you to understand that there's nothing wrong with autistics; and that those bearing the autistic label will see themselves through a new, and beautiful, lens.
